Season 2 of Sapne Vs Everyone premiered on May 1, 2026, on Amazon Prime Video, marking a significant shift in tone and narrative focus. This season transitions from the comedic elements of its predecessor to a darker examination of ambition’s cost within the Mumbai film industry.
The first season concluded with protagonists Jimmy Mehta and Prashant Narula at pivotal crossroads, setting high expectations for their character development. However, the new season introduces a more complex narrative where both characters navigate harsher realities and moral dilemmas.
In this latest installment, Jimmy seeks revenge against his uncle Kukreja, portrayed as a menacing antagonist. Meanwhile, Prashant’s journey reflects disillusionment as he grapples with the systemic rot prevalent in the film industry. Critics have noted that this tonal shift enhances the emotional depth of the story.

Critics describe this transition as “a decisive tonal and thematic shift,” emphasizing that the series now explores more profound and consequential themes. The narrative unfolds within unforgiving ecosystems where characters face real consequences for their ambitions.
Despite its ambitious storytelling, some reviewers point out that certain sequences suffer from melodrama and repetitive emotional confrontations, which can detract from the overall impact. However, what resonates strongly with viewers is the emotionally grounded storytelling that remains consistent throughout.
This new direction not only deepens character arcs but also invites audiences to reflect on the sacrifices involved in pursuing dreams within an often ruthless industry. As Season 2 progresses, it becomes clear that ambition in the Mumbai film industry comes at a significant personal cost.
